We are two artist/organisers working collaboratively since 2006 across a number of experimental disciplines, communicative channels and media. We are currently based at Static Gallery in Liverpool where in 2011 much of our focus has been on the radical potential of de-institutionalised education, which we have explored through a number of DIY pedagogical projects.
We approach our art practice as a means of political agency/activism through which to interrogate and re-imagine the systems and spaces that we occupy. Often working within larger networks or collectives, we believe in the artist as an active citizen and the artwork not as a precious commodity but as a catalyst for action and change.
